Q: What are the key features of the GE GIE21GTHWW Top-Freezer Refrigerator?
A: This 21.1 cu. ft. ENERGY STAR® certified refrigerator features adjustable glass shelves, gallon door storage, LED lighting, and upfront temperature controls for easy access.
Q: Is this refrigerator energy-efficient?
A: Yes! It is ENERGY STAR® certified, helping to reduce energy consumption and lower utility costs.
Q: Does it have adjustable storage options?
A: Absolutely! It includes adjustable glass shelves, humidity-controlled crispers, and gallon door bins for flexible organization.
Q: What type of lighting does it have?
A: Bright LED lighting provides clear visibility throughout the refrigerator.
Q: Are the temperature controls easy to use?
A: Yes! The upfront temperature controls allow quick and simple adjustments without reaching to the back of the unit.
Q: Does it have a reversible door?
A: Yes, the doors are reversible for flexible installation to fit your kitchen layout.
Clean the Coils Every 6 Months – Vacuum or brush the condenser coils to improve efficiency and cooling performance.
Wipe Door Seals Regularly – Clean the gaskets with warm, soapy water to maintain a tight seal and prevent energy loss.
Defrost If Ice Builds Up – Manually defrost when necessary to ensure proper airflow and cooling efficiency.
Keep Air Vents Clear – Avoid blocking air vents inside the fridge and freezer for even cooling.
Set the Right Temperature – Keep the refrigerator at 37-40°F and the freezer at 0°F for optimal performance.
Replace Water Filter (if applicable) – If your model has a water dispenser or ice maker, change the filter every 6 months.
